Roasted vegetables and quinoa in a creamy coconut milk base, topped with crunchy cabbage slaw and a rich peanut sauce. This vegetarian grain bowl is colorful, nourishing, and deeply satisfying. Perfect for plant-based lunches and dinners.

Ingredients

serves 4
  • 1 cup white quinoa
  • 15 oz. full-fat coconut milk
  • 1/2 cup water
  • 1 tablespoon maple syrup
  • 2 large sweet potatoes (cut into bite-sized cubes)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 garlic clove (minced)
  • 1/8 teaspoon sea salt
  • 1/8 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on sesame seeds
  • 1 cup purple cabbage (sliced)
  • 1 cup shelled frozen edamame (thawed)
  • 1 large red pepper (sliced)
  • 1 large carrot (cut into thin sticks)
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lime juice
  • 1 teaspoon soy sauce
  • 1 teaspoon freshly grated ginger
  • 2.5 tablespoons all-natural peanut butter
  • 2.5 tablespoons water
  • 1 teaspoon maple syrup
  • 1/4 cup fresh cilantro (chopped)
  • 1/4 cup chopped peanuts (roasted and salted)
  • Squeeze of lime juice
  • Black sesame seeds
